About this work

The painting depicts a mother hen surrounded by her chicks. The hen is black with a blue-green sheen, while the chicks are yellow and white. The background is a light brown color. The chicks are gathered around the hen, who appears to be watching over them. The painting's style is impressionistic, with visible brushstrokes and a focus on capturing the soft, warm light of the scene. The artist's use of color and composition creates a sense of warmth and intimacy, drawing the viewer into the quiet moment between the hen and her chicks.
